Upload
heiglandreas
View
877
Download
0
Tags:
Embed Size (px)
DESCRIPTION
Eigene Erfahrungen mit der Nutzung von git-svn
Citation preview
Aus alt mach neuvon Subversion zu Git
Donnerstag, 31. März 2011
Subversion
Donnerstag, 31. März 2011
Donnerstag, 31. März 2011
Git
Donnerstag, 31. März 2011
Mercurial
Donnerstag, 31. März 2011
Donnerstag, 31. März 2011
git-svn
• Subversion als zentrales Repository
• git als lokales Repository
Donnerstag, 31. März 2011
git-svn
• Das gesamte SVN nach git importieren
• Nur einen Teil nach git importieren
Donnerstag, 31. März 2011
git-svn
• git svn init path/to/svn/path
• git svn fetch
Alternativ:
• git svn clone path/to/svn/path
Donnerstag, 31. März 2011
git-svn
• „Normaler“ Arbeitsprozess mit git
• branchen, arbeiten, mergen etc
Donnerstag, 31. März 2011
git-svn
• git svn rebase
• git svn dcommit
Donnerstag, 31. März 2011
Erfahrungen
• Funktioniert problemlos und auf Anhieb
• Nur einen Branch in git gibt Probleme mit dem zurückmergen von Änderungen im Trunk
• Alternativ das gesamte svn-Repository auschecken. Damit habe ich bisher keine Erfahrungen gesammelt.
Donnerstag, 31. März 2011
• http://www.ericsink.com/entries/hg_denzel.html
• http://stevelosh.com/blog/2010/01/the-real-difference-between-mercurial-and-git/
• http://importantshock.wordpress.com/2008/08/07/git-vs-mercurial/
Donnerstag, 31. März 2011